	watchdog/core, powerpc: Make watchdog_nmi_reconfigure() two stage
Both the perf reconfiguration and the powerpc watchdog_nmi_reconfigure()
need to be done in two steps.
     1) Stop all NMIs
     2) Read the new parameters and start NMIs
Right now watchdog_nmi_reconfigure() is a combination of both. To allow a
clean reconfiguration add a 'run' argument and split the functionality in
powerpc.
